WebDec 4, 2024 · Add shadow boxes with 1 x 2's to both vertical sides and the piece under the mantel. Start with the perimeter boxes first and then fill in with the little pieces. Doing it that way makes the cuts a lot quicker. Attach a piece of crown directly under the mantel ledge.The piece we used was 3 ½ inches. WebSep 14, 2024 · Frame out the walls of the surround based on the measurement of the electric fireplace insert. Ours is 20”x30”. Cut 2 – 2×4’s 5ft length for the top and bottom plates of the front wall. Cut 4 – 2×4’s that represents your floor to ceiling height. On the ground, nail the bottom plates onto the taller 2×4’s.
